Output 34eaaf6b60bd183dc184bf7d884f514a16fe6685c0f97c02c13b109ef27c5f4a:0

value
371223346
script pubkey
OP_0 OP_PUSHBYTES_20 8e247e1af69371cde888c4ce2d6aefbb27898216
address
bc1q3cj8uxhkjdcum6ygcn8z66h0hvncnqskkxlqky
transaction
34eaaf6b60bd183dc184bf7d884f514a16fe6685c0f97c02c13b109ef27c5f4a
spent
true